Overview

The Nag Tibba Trek, popularly known as Serpent’s Peak, is the highest summit in the lower Garhwal Himalayas, standing at 3,022 meters (9,915 ft). Its name comes from local tradition – Nag meaning serpent and Tibba meaning peak – and it holds cultural as well as geographical significance in the region. Perfect for a weekend escape, Nag Tibba is beginner-friendly and a greatchoice for families or first-time trekkers. Despite being short and accessible, it rewards you with stunning views of Bandarpoonch, Swargarohini, Kedarnath,Gangotri, and other Himalayan giants. The trail winds through dense oak and rhododendron forests, open meadows, and traditional mountain villages, offering a complete Himalayan experience in just 2–3 days. Along with the summit itself, nearby attractions include Mussoorie, Kempty Falls, Surkanda Devi Temple, and the Tehri Dam – perfect for extending your trip.

Highlights

  • Highest Peak of the Nag Tibba Range – Reach an altitude of 9,915 ft.
  • All-Season Trek – Ideal for both summer and winter trekking (snow trek in Dec–Feb).
  • Dense Forest Trails – Walk through oak, rhododendron, and deodar forests.
  • Weekend Getaway – Short duration (2 days trek) and easily accessible from Dehradun/Delhi.
